**Action item (PM-214, Coldvault archival):** Automate archiving of cold storage buckets older than the retention cutoff. Manual sweeps missed two regions last quarter and blew the storage budget. Owner: infra rotation. Sweep cadence, batch size, and age thresholds must be config-driven, not hardcoded, so on-call can tune under load. Dry-run mode required before first prod run. Proposed defaults for review at sync are below.

limits module of fahog-kahop:
CAPS = {
    "fraeth": 189,
    "drumir": 842,
}

Hi Darya — the N+1 fix for the QuillGraph API is live. Order listings now batch author lookups via a dataloader, so response times should drop sharply. If customers still report slow order pages, ask for the request ID first. I documented the rollback steps and known edge cases on the page below.

wiki page, kahog-hahig: https://vault.zemvargrid.internal/display/deploy/repo/settings/merge_requests/job/settings/6f3b933774dbc5320a4daa18

Quick note on how Harborlight stores release metrics: the big tables are partitioned by month, so queries that don't filter on the date column will happily scan everything and time out. Always scope to the current release window. New partitions are created automatically on the first of each month. The partition naming scheme and examples live on the internal page below.

runbook for tagug-hafog: https://jira.lumiclabs.internal/projects/pages/pages/9773c0d8

Subject: Budget Request — Orchard Line Expansion

Exec team,

Attached is the budget request for the Orchard line expansion: capex plus two-year opex, payback under three years. Our incoming director, Soline, will own delivery from next month. Approvals needed by the 15th to hold supplier pricing. Questions to me before then. Background on the broader plan follows below.

management briefing: Project Zorix slips by six weeks because of the audit delay.